#303bae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#303bae is composed of 18.8% red, 23.1%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.4% cyan, 66.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 234.8 degrees, a saturation of 56.8% and a lightness of 43.5%. #303bae color hex could be obtained by blending #6076ff with #00005d.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#303bae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#303bae has RGB values of R:48, G:59,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 3161006.
